Xiaoxin Sun is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Epidemiology and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Xiaoxin Sun has authored 28 papers receiving a total of 532 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 12 papers in Molecular Biology, 5 papers in Epidemiology and 5 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Xiaoxin Sun’s work include Autophagy in Disease and Therapy (5 papers),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(4 papers) and Mesenchymal stem cell research (3 papers). Xiaoxin Sun is often cited by papers focused on Autophagy in Disease and Therapy (5 papers),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(4 papers) and Mesenchymal stem cell research (3 papers). Xiaoxin Sun coll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Germany. Xiaoxin Sun's co-authors include Luping Zheng, James M. Phang, C A Plouzek, James P. Henry, Lina Liang, Thomas T. Y. Wang, Zhen Li, Libin Zhan, Hua Sui and Yan Wang and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ces and Frontiers in Immunology.
